Transaction 18400003f39238050ce604bc8930be94e574f6c601b19d3d5722035a720d0cc5
1 Input
1 Output
-
18400003f39238050ce604bc8930be94e574f6c601b19d3d5722035a720d0cc5:0
- value
- 62360
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e1d487036075ce9543dd3d585fe7fbfb47a2cf387d09c5e45add33a6b61a985a
- address
- bc1pu82gwqmqwh8f2s7a84v9lelmldr69nec05yutez6m5e6dds6npdqmyjlqt